Mail Server Settings
The Mail Server Settings page enables you to configure an SMTP Server other than the local IIS SMTP Server.
By default, the local IIS SMTP Server is used to send mail using port 25. To use a different SMTP Server, specify its settings on this page.
SMTP Server
Define the following settings to use a different SMTP server.
Address. Hostname or IP address and port number (optional, the default port is 25) of the SMTP server.
User Name. User ID to log on to the SMTP server.
Password. Password of the user.
Confirm Password. Retype the password for confirmation.
Use SSL/TLS. Select if you are using Secure Sockets Layer / Transport Layer Security for the SMTP mail server connection.
